Learn How to Access New Program to Help Hire People with Disabilities.
Join DEED for an Employer Webinar on New Fund that Reimburses Employers for Costs Associated with Providing Reasonable Accommodations for EmployeesNow, through the Department of Employment and Economic Development’s (DEED’s) Employer Reasonable Accommodation Fund (ERAF) small to mid-sized Minnesota businesses can request reimbursements for up to $30,000 in expenses related to providing reasonable accommodations for job applicants and employees with disabilities.Learn about how an SBA loan can be an option

Governor Walz Urges Small Businesses Impacted by Lack of Snow to Apply for Business Assistance
For Immediate Release Mary HaugenMary.Haugen@state.mn.usMarch 7, 2024Media ResourcesPrevious Announcements Governor Walz Urges Small Businesses Impacted by Lack of Snow to Apply for Business Assistance[ST. PAUL, MN] – As Minnesota continues to face record-high winter temperatures, Governor Tim Walz today announced that Minnesota has unlocked federal funding for small businesses impacted by this winter’s historic drought conditions. Environmental Permitting Research
The Minnesota Chamber FoundationThe Minnesota Chamber Foundation released a report on Minnesota’s permitting process this week, Streamlining Minnesota’s Permitting Process: Essential for Economic Growth. This report is the culmination of a six-month study digging into the facts and data behind headlines, working with consulting partners Barr Engineering, the Policy Navigation Group and Squire Patton Boggs to produce a data-driven analysis of Minnesota’s environmental permitting system.
